Sharing on behalf of our neighbors at 120 Maryland….what a great opportunity!
Join our supportive space for students who identify as neurodiverse and/or have an intellectual disability, joined by a family member/caregiver to come together and explore meaningful themes and topics in the journey from high school and beyond.
Experience self-growth. Discover and engage in planning, build confidence, connect with others while planning what’s next and identifying what’s possible for the future. Engage in conversation, hear from facilitator’s and guest speakers and learn in a peer environment.
Details:
• Open to any high school students
• Can be from any division in Winnipeg
• Commitment is the first Tuesday evening
of the month (with the exception of
January) at 6:30 p.m.
• In person session held at 491 Munroe Ave.
